Gait Analysis




Gait analysis is the systematic study of human motion, using the eye and the brain of observers, augmented by various techniques for measuring body movements, and the activity of the muscles - As per Wikipedia.


Gait analysis is used to assess, plan, and treat individuals with conditions affecting their ability to walk. It is also commonly used in the area of sports to help athletes run more efficiently and to identify posture-related or movement-related problems in people with injuries.”

Sometimes the corrective action may be as simple as using a lift in the shoe to equalize by lengths or developing an exercise program to increase strength or flexibility at the hip, knee and ankle.


In order to walk again without assistance, the patient will need mental attentiveness and adequate sensation, coordinated with adequate musculoskeletal functioning and motor control.


The Gait correction is often required due to neurological or orthopedic impairment :


  • Patient after stroke.
  • Parkinson’s disease.
  • Ataxic gait –loss of muscular co ordination. Cerebral palsy children
  • Hemiperesis gait
  • Pathological gait in hip and knee disorders
  • After amputations.
  • Gait deviations in tight structures contractures and deformities.
